Twinkie Cake

Prep Time:20 mins
Cook Time:0 mins
Total Time:20 mins
Servings: 10

Ingredients

  • 10 pieces Boxed Twinkies
  • 3.4 ounces Vanilla instant pudding mix
  • 2 cups Whole milk
  • 8 ounces Cool Whip (or whipped topping)
  • 1 cup Crushed pineapple (drained)
  • 1 cup Chopped strawberries (fresh or frozen)
  • 0.5 cup Chopped pecans
  • 10 pieces Maraschino cherries (optional, for garnish)

Directions

Step 1

Prepare a 9x13-inch baking dish by lightly greasing it or lining it with parchment paper.

Step 2

Unwrap the Twinkies and slice each one in half lengthwise. Arrange the halves, cream-side up, in a single layer to cover the bottom of the baking dish.

Step 3

In a large mixing bowl, whisk together the vanilla pudding mix and milk until it thickens and becomes smooth. This should take about 3-4 minutes.

Step 4

Spread the prepared pudding evenly over the Twinkie layer in the baking dish.

Step 5

Evenly distribute the drained crushed pineapple over the pudding layer, followed by the chopped strawberries.

Step 6

Carefully spread the Cool Whip (whipped topping) over the fruit layer, ensuring an even and smooth top.

Step 7

Sprinkle the chopped pecans over the whipped topping for added texture and flavor.

Step 8

If desired, garnish with maraschino cherries for a pop of color and sweetness.

Step 9

Cover the baking dish with plastic wrap or foil and refrigerate for at least 4 hours, or overnight, to allow the flavors to meld together.

Step 10

Slice and serve chilled. Enjoy your homemade Twinkie Cake!
